About Licensing Law in Nepalgunj, Nepal:

Licensing law in Nepalgunj, Nepal governs the process of obtaining permits and approvals for various activities such as setting up businesses, selling products, operating vehicles, and more. This legal framework ensures that individuals and enterprises comply with regulations set by local authorities.

Local Laws Overview:

In Nepalgunj, Nepal, licensing laws are governed by various statutes and regulations, such as the Business Registration Act, Vehicle and Transport Management Act, Food Act, and more. These laws outline requirements, procedures, and penalties related to licensing in different industries and activities.

Frequently Asked Questions:

1. What types of licenses are commonly required in Nepalgunj, Nepal?

In Nepalgunj, Nepal, common types of licenses include business licenses, trade licenses, vehicle permits, food safety certificates, and professional licenses.

2. How do I apply for a new license in Nepalgunj, Nepal?

To apply for a new license, you typically need to submit an application form along with required documents, pay the necessary fees, and comply with specific eligibility criteria and regulations set by the relevant authorities.

3. What should I do if my license application is denied?

If your license application is denied, you may have the right to appeal the decision, seek a review, or challenge it through legal proceedings. Consulting a lawyer can help you understand your options and rights in such situations.

4. How often do I need to renew my license in Nepalgunj, Nepal?

The renewal period for licenses varies depending on the type of license and industry. It is essential to keep track of renewal deadlines to avoid penalties or suspension of operations.

5. What are the consequences of operating without a valid license in Nepalgunj, Nepal?

Operating without a valid license in Nepalgunj, Nepal can result in fines, closure of business, criminal charges, and reputational damage. It is crucial to ensure compliance with licensing requirements to avoid legal consequences.

6. Can a lawyer help me with license compliance audits and inspections?

Yes, a lawyer can assist you in preparing for license compliance audits and inspections, representing you during the process, addressing any violations or issues, and ensuring your rights are protected.

7. How can I resolve licensing disputes in Nepalgunj, Nepal?

Licensing disputes can be resolved through negotiation, mediation, arbitration, or litigation. Seeking legal advice from a lawyer experienced in licensing law can help you navigate the dispute resolution process effectively.

8. Are there any specialized licenses required for specific industries in Nepalgunj, Nepal?

Yes, certain industries such as healthcare, education, construction, and finance may require specialized licenses or permits to operate. It is essential to understand industry-specific regulations and licensing requirements in Nepalgunj, Nepal.

9. What are the general steps involved in applying for a business license in Nepalgunj, Nepal?

The general steps in applying for a business license in Nepalgunj, Nepal include selecting a legal structure, registering the business name, obtaining necessary permits, drafting a business plan, and submitting the license application along with required documents.

10. How can I stay updated on changes in licensing laws and regulations in Nepalgunj, Nepal?

Staying informed about changes in licensing laws and regulations in Nepalgunj, Nepal can be done by regularly checking government websites, attending industry seminars, consulting legal professionals, and joining relevant industry associations for updates and resources.

Additional Resources:

For additional resources and information related to licensing in Nepalgunj, Nepal, you can visit the Department of Industries, Department of Transport Management, Ministry of Health and Population, Ministry of Industry, Commerce and Supplies, and consult with legal professionals specializing in licensing law.
